Sparks seen from exposed wiring on apartment porch, Chambersburg PA


Fire units responded to an apartment near Lincoln Way East after sparks and smoke were seen coming from exposed wiring on the front porch. Upon arrival, normal conditions were confirmed outside and preparations were made to address the situation, including requesting fire police to close Lincoln Way to ensure safety.
